The overview below groups typical Appliance Disposal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Snohomish County,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Basic Appliance Disposal - Typically costs between $50 and $150 per item, depending on size and type. For example, removing a standard refrigerator might be around $100, while smaller appliances like microwaves may be closer to $50.

Heavy Appliance Removal - Service fees for large appliances such as washers or dryers usually range from $75 to $200. Extra charges may apply for appliances requiring special handling or extra labor.

Bulk Appliance Pickup - Pricing for multiple or bulk appliance disposal generally starts at $150 and can go up to $400 or more. Costs depend on the number of items and the distance from the disposal site.

Specialized Appliance Disposal - Removing appliances with hazardous components or requiring special disposal methods can cost from $100 to $300 per item. The final price varies based on complexity and local regulations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of appliances can be disposed of through appliance disposal services? Appliance disposal services typically handle items such as refrigerators, washing machines, dryers, ovens, dishwashers, and microwaves. Contact local providers to confirm which appliances they accept.

Is there a need to prepare appliances before disposal? It’s recommended to remove any personal items and ensure appliances are disconnected from power sources before scheduling disposal services. Check with local providers for specific preparation instructions.

Are appliance disposal services available for both residential and commercial properties? Yes, many appliance disposal providers serve both residential and commercial clients. Contact local pros to discuss your specific needs.

How do I find local appliance disposal service providers in my area? You can contact local appliance disposal companies or use online directories to connect with nearby service providers who handle appliance removal.

What should I do if my appliance contains hazardous materials? Inform the disposal service about any hazardous components; they can advise on proper handling or direct you to specialized disposal options. Always consult with local providers about specific requirements.
